I was in Japan Last month for a good 3weeks and got to see some drifting.. I also got to find out the pros and the cons about drifting in Tokyo's streets versus in the Mountains(Akagi-San). Well in the city, you got the cops, although they don't do much but just blow there horn until everyone leaves. THEN the put barriers up so you can't drift no more! As for the Mountains, no cops to worry about although they have been adding Anti-drift compound to the road surfaces, alittle raised meadian in the road, and form of a speedbump. Then you got those curbs that come out of nowhere and bite the lower A-arm and the the crap out of it! Save drifting for a parkinglot or a roadcousre, do not try to be a Takumi..
